Flagship Long-Range 3000ft 1080p60 Bundle – Hollyland Cosmo C2

If you need a long range wireless video transmission system for demanding production work, the Hollyland Cosmo C2 is built around distance, stability, and flexible I/O. It delivers wireless 1080p60 video up to 3000 feet line of sight with 33ms latency, plus HDMI and SDI connections for cameras, monitors, and broadcast-style workflows.

Best For: Filmmakers, live event crews, and broadcast teams that want long-distance monitoring with HDMI/SDI and streaming support.

Pros:

  • Up to 3000ft line-of-sight range with 1080p60 transmission and 33ms latency
  • HEVO 2.0 scans 5.1 to 5.85 GHz and switches to cleaner channels automatically
  • Transmitter includes HDMI input, SDI input, and SDI loop out
  • Receiver offers dual HDMI and dual SDI outputs, plus UVC, RTMP, and NDI|HX support

Cons:

  • Designed for professional workflows, so it may be more system than casual users need
  • Best performance is specified for line-of-sight use

Overall, the Cosmo C2 stands out when your priority is maximum range with pro-friendly connectivity and streaming options. The included workflow features make it a strong pick for multi-camera production and live monitoring.

Ultra-Low Latency Live-Streaming Pick – 1500FT Wireless Video TX/RX with UVC

If you need a long range wireless video transmission system for live production, this Vrriis kit stands out for its 1500ft line-of-sight claim, 0.05s delay, and UVC output for direct streaming to a computer. It is built for HDMI workflows up to 1080p60 and adds manual channel selection, which can help when nearby wireless traffic starts interfering.

Best For: Live streaming setups, event monitoring, and creators who want direct UVC output without a separate capture device.

Pros:

  • Up to 1500ft line-of-sight transmission in open areas
  • 0.05s latency for near real-time monitoring
  • UVC out lets you stream to OBS without extra capture hardware
  • 20 adjustable channels help you switch away from congestion

Cons:

  • Walls, metal, brick, and glass can reduce range sharply
  • Range drops as more RX units are added, up to 1TX to 5RX

Overall, this is a practical choice if your priority is stable point-to-point HDMI transmission with live-streaming convenience. The combo of long stated range, low latency, and UVC support makes it especially useful for modern creator and event workflows.

How We Picked the Best Long Range Wireless Video Transmission System

We focused on practical factors that matter in real-world production: advertised range, latency, HDMI/SDI support, resolution limits, transmission stability, and workflow extras like loop out, intercom, app monitoring, or streaming support. For a Long Range Wireless Video Transmission System, the best choice is not always the one with the biggest range number; it’s the one that stays consistent in your shooting environment.

Key Buying Factors for a Long Range Wireless Video Transmission System

Range and Real-World Reliability

Advertised range is a starting point, not a guarantee. Walls, metal truss, crowds, Wi-Fi congestion, and line-of-sight obstructions can reduce performance fast. If you need dependable coverage on a busy set, choose more range than you think you need.

Latency

Lower latency matters for focus pulling, live direction, and camera operation. A few milliseconds can be the difference between usable monitoring and a frustrating delay. If you are mainly feeding a client monitor, slightly higher latency may still be acceptable.

Video Format and Connectivity

Check whether the system supports the resolution and frame rate you actually use. HDMI-only models are often simpler for creator setups, while HDMI/SDI systems fit mixed pro workflows better. Loop out, dual outputs, and cross-compatibility can make a setup more flexible.

Power and Portability

Battery options matter on location. NP-F support, USB-C power, or flexible DC input can simplify long shooting days. Compact systems are easier to rig on gimbals and small cameras, while larger units may suit fixed productions.

Who Should Buy Which Long Range Wireless Video Transmission System?

If you need the longest practical coverage for larger productions, prioritize the highest-range systems with strong broadcast features. If you are a filmmaker or event shooter, a low-latency HDMI/SDI option is usually the safest all-around pick. For livestreamers, look for UVC, RTMP, NDI HX, or app monitoring. If you want the simplest setup for mirrorless cameras and monitors, a straightforward HDMI kit with good range and low delay is often the best value.

In short, the best Long Range Wireless Video Transmission System is the one that matches your camera format, shooting distance, and tolerance for delay. Focus on stability first, then choose the feature set that fits your workflow.
